Bolton manager Owen Coyle says Gary Cahill is "absolutely" a part of his plans for Wednesday's Barclays Premier League trip to Everton as things stand.
Coyle confirmed last Friday that a fee - believed to be in the region of £7million - had been agreed with Chelsea for Trotters defender Cahill and talks have been ongoing with a view to completing the 26-year-old's proposed move to Stamford Bridge.
And asked whether Cahill was in his plans for the match at Goodison Park, Coyle said: "Absolutely."
